Sporting CP Pushes for Immediate Irankunda Deal
Sporting CP is pushing to finalize a deal for winger Nestory Irankunda, with club officials working to complete the transfer and bring the young attacker to Portugal immediately, according to reports from Portuguese sports daily Record. The prospective move comes amid a flurry of activity surrounding the former FC Bayern Munich player, whose recent performances and market status have drawn intense interest across Europe.
Watford Rejects Prior Bid Amid Structural Talks
The negotiations between Sporting and the player’s current club, Watford, have centered on final structural details, though obstacles remain. Rival reports from A Bola indicated that Watford recently turned down an offer for Irankunda, complicating the final stages of the agreement. Despite resistance from the English club regarding previous bids, the player has reportedly signaled a strong willingness to make the move to Lisbon and wear the green and white stripes of Sporting.
